Simon MSimon M
Quite possibly the worst Chinese food We have had as a family, voted by everyone at the table. We lived in Asia for ten years so have felt it deserves an in depth review as the place rates so highly that we're assuming most reviews are not genuine and would like people to be truly informed. They started by offering us still or water with gas which came in bottles with pre opened tops. The still water was obviously straight from the tap and the sparkling the same but with gas pushed through it. Funnily they were a bit concerned at the end of the meal as they couldn't find the top to one of the bottles to reuse. The first dish was Wantons in Spicy sauce which was hard lumps of meat wrapped in thick pastry floating in water with no flavor at all. The Yangzhou fried rice came next which was again tasteless, undercooked rice and a laughable two prawns, strategically placed on top. We then had two fish dishes, a "crispy" fried fillet which was swimming in oil and soggy so unedible. And fish cooked in spicy oil or commonly known as shui zhu yu, 水煮鱼 was a tiny, bony fish which offered no meat and should have been thrown back in the water. Sadly this was on moon festival which is a big occasion so we all left feeling super disappointed by this. I could also talk about the poor service experienced however we are foodies so that's how I base my reviews and this goes down as our worst meal of the year so far. Avoid at all cost, there are many other much better options close by!!
Pinball WizardPinball Wizard
A few times we have passed from there and decided to finally give it à try. It was an overall good experience. For what I liked was the mapo tofu( the tofu was really nice and silky!), I also loved the green beans with carrots, came nicely done with some crunching and freshness but cooked nevertheless - I liked how they were cut as well. I tried also the fried chicken filet with lemon sauce- it was tender and crunchy outside. The fried rice was nice but something was lacking for me in terms of flavour, however it was a good company to the other dishes. The sweet and sour chicken was also well appreciated. The servings were of good size and we found it to be reasonably priced. Last thing unrelated to our experience: absolutely love how the bad reviews are handled by the restaurant- so professional and just 👏 It is easy to reply to a good review but handling negative posts the right way is another story, well done to whoever is responsible!
Alex NykielAlex Nykiel
The dish that they call Pato Rostizado (Roast duck) is in fact an undercooked patty made of water and flour with some small chunks of dry duck in it. It looks like a zero waste leftover strategy. "If you have not finished your duck, someone will do it for you!" The other dish I tried was Arroz frito de la casa. The taste was okay'ish however the rice itself was not cooked today. 1-2 days minimum. Soup, of course from the micro-oven. Extremely hot ceramic bowl with a cold soup inside. For me it was the worst culinary experience in Barcelona ever. Avoid this place if you respect yourself. You can end up sick.

The first time i came here was for a company dinner with 20+ people. The service was great and the food was good. My latest experience was quite the opposite. The starter took over an hour to be served (assortment of dimsum) and we asked why they were not as described on the menu - they said that they had a big group in that had eaten them all, and that they had also taken all the room up in the steamer which was why it took so long... The main dishes were incredibly salty and the roasted duck was not at all as described. It came as a small sliced duck leg for 20 eur. 150 euros for 4 people, i definitely would not return.
